Abstract

The utility model discloses a lateral shifting and distance adjusting device for a pallet fork of a fork truck. The device at least comprises an oil cylinder I, an oil cylinder II and a hydraulic pipeline, wherein both the oil cylinder I and the oil cylinder II are connected with the hydraulic pipeline; and the hydraulic pipeline at least comprises a front-end oil supply pipeline, a function switching pipeline and a multi-way valve used for connecting the hydraulic pipeline with an oil supply pipeline of the fork truck. The function switching pipeline can generate two groups of independently-working oil lines on the front-end oil supply pipeline in a combining manner, and the two groups of oil lines are in noninterference with each other. By the utilization of the lateral shifting and distance adjusting device for the pallet fork of the fork truck, only two oil cylinders and a set of oil supply pipeline are needed for a fork truck assembly to achieve lateral shifting and distance adjusting functions and further achieve the lateral shifting function of a single pallet fork, so that the distance adjusting purpose is realized through the lateral shifting of the single pallet fork, and the positioning function of the pallet fork on a pallet fork rack is also realized.

Description

A kind of pallet fork sidesway roll-setting gear of fork truck
Technical field
The utility model relates to a kind of pallet fork sidesway roll-setting gear of fork truck, relates in particular to the oil channel structures of this pallet fork sidesway roll-setting gear.
Background technology
The pallet fork of fork truck has the roll adjustment function, separates between the pallet fork or closes up but existing pallet fork roll adjustment function is only limited to.On August 4th, 1999 disclosed Chinese patent, patent name is the special-purpose roll-setting gear of novel forklift pallet fork, Granted publication number discloses a kind of pallet fork roll-setting gear that pallet fork closes up and separates that is used to control in the patent of CN2331651Y.At least comprise two pallet forks in this device, and a hydraulic tubing that promotes this pallet fork.Two pallet forks are movably arranged on the pallet fork assembly, and controlled by two oil cylinders.Oil cylinder and hydraulic tubing are communicated with, and the oil-feed mode of oil cylinder is all identical, and latter two oil cylinder of promptly working stretches out simultaneously or withdraws.Oil cylinder is installed on the pallet fork assembly in opposite directions, and oil cylinder stretches out then pallet fork separately simultaneously during work, and oil cylinder withdraws simultaneously then that pallet fork closes up.The pallet fork number becomes one to one relation with the oil cylinder number in the pallet fork roll-setting gear of this structure, promptly must be by pallet fork motion of an oil cylinder control.The pallet fork assembly roll adjustment function of a plurality of pallet forks be to realize like this, more oil cylinder and additional corresponding oil circuit then must be equipped with.The shortcoming that has complex structure, function singleness.
In order more to adapt to changeable operating needs, also disclose in the prior art a kind of both can roll adjustment, pallet fork sidesway roll-setting gear that again can sidesway.On September 20th, 2006 disclosed Chinese patent, patent name is an integral side displacement range regulation fork of large tonnage fork lift, Granted publication number is for disclosing the pallet fork assembly of a kind of sidesway, roll adjustment combination in the patent of CN1833994A.This integral side displacement range regulation fork of large tonnage fork lift comprises interior goods shelf, preceding goods shelf and two pallet forks, preceding goods shelf is for falling a door shape, its middle part level is provided with pallet fork load-bearing axle, two pallet fork tops socket respectively pallet fork load-bearing axle, interior goods shelf vertically is positioned at preceding goods shelf rear portion, interior goods shelf top is fixedly connected with horizontal axle sleeve, the load-bearing axle is plugged in the axle sleeve, the both sides upright arm of goods shelf before load-bearing axle two ends difference captive joint, load-bearing axle parallel beneath is provided with the sidesway oil cylinder, one end of sidesway oil cylinder is connecting preceding goods shelf one side upright arm, and the other end is connecting the axle sleeve outside; The afterbody of the roll adjustment oil cylinder that the upright arm inboard, both sides of preceding goods shelf is connecting respectively, head one end of left side roll adjustment oil cylinder is connecting right fork, and head one end of right side roll adjustment oil cylinder is connecting left pallet fork; On the inner upright mounting of interior goods shelf installation and fork truck.When sidesway was adjusted, the sidesway oil cylinder was under the oil pressure that the fork truck hydraulic efficiency pressure system provides, and goods shelf moves the sway of realization with respect to interior goods shelf by load-bearing axle and cooperating of axle sleeve before promoting.During the roll adjustment motion, left and right sides roll adjustment oil cylinder is promoting left and right sides roll adjustment fork respectively in the roll adjustment function of closing up or separating that realizes on the pallet fork load-bearing axle between the pallet fork under the oil pressure that the fork truck hydraulic efficiency pressure system provides.
Though the pallet fork sidesway roll-setting gear of said structure has played the function of sidesway and roll adjustment, must guarantee the oil circuit participation work that has two groups to work alone, promptly be used for the oil circuit of sidesway and be used for the oil circuit of roll adjustment; Also need at least three oil cylinders, promptly be used for oil cylinder of sidesway and be used for two oil cylinders of roll adjustment.So this apparatus structure complexity, the productive costs height.

The specific embodiment
Two pallet forks of fork truck are installed on the goods shelf, and oil cylinder I 1 and oil cylinder II 2 also are installed on the goods shelf, and the flexible end of oil cylinder I 1 and the flexible end of oil cylinder II 2 are in opposite directions and right.Fork truck is provided with pallet fork sidesway roll-setting gear, and this installs except that oil cylinder I 1 and oil cylinder II 2, also has a cover hydraulic tubing.As shown in Figure 1, hydraulic tubing has comprised front end oil feed line 3 and function switching pipeline 7, and one is convenient to hydraulic tubing and fork truck master oil feed line bonded assembly multiway valve 16.
Front end oil feed line 3 comprises oil inlet I 4, oil inlet II 5 and oil return pipe I 6.Oil inlet I 4 is connected on the oil inlet of oil cylinder I 1; Oil inlet II 5 is connected on the oil inlet of oil cylinder II 2; Oil return pipe I 6 is connected with the oil outlet of oil cylinder I 1, oil cylinder II 2.For the ease of connecting, oil return pipe I 6 was connected with the oil outlet of oil cylinder II 2 by a triple valve before this, connects auxiliary oil pipe then and be connected with the oil outlet of oil cylinder I 1 on triple valve.After the connection, oil inlet I 4 is communicated with the oil inlet of oil cylinder I 1; Oil inlet II 5 is communicated with the oil inlet of oil cylinder II 2; Oil return pipe I 6 is communicated with the oil outlet of oil cylinder I 1, oil cylinder II 2.
Function is switched pipeline 7 and is comprised oil return pipe II 8, oil inlet III9, oil return pipe III10, oil inlet IV 11.The end of oil return pipe II 8 is connected with one of them interface of multiway valve 16, and the other end is connected with oil return pipe I 6.The end of oil inlet III9 is connected with one of them interface of multiway valve 16, and the other end is connected with a four-way cock 12, connects oil inlet I 4 on the interface of this four-way cock 12; The end of oil return pipe III10 is connected with one of them interface of multiway valve 16, and the other end is connected on the interface of four-way cock 12.Oil inlet IV 11 1 ends are connected with one of them interface of multiway valve 16, and the other end connects a triple valve 13, and an interface of this triple valve 13 is connected with oil inlet II 5.Between this triple valve 13 and four-way cock 12, be connected with electromagnetism oil circuit 14.Comprise a bidirectional electromagnetic valve 15 in the electromagnetism oil circuit 14, an end of electromagnetic valve 15 is connected with auxiliary oil pipe, and the other end of auxiliary oil pipe is connected on the interface of triple valve 13; The other end of electromagnetic valve 15 also is connected with auxiliary oil pipe, and the other end of auxiliary oil pipe is connected on the interface of four-way cock 12.After opening, electromagnetic valve 15 is communicated with between triple valve 13 and the four-way cock 12.After the connection, oil return pipe I 6 is communicated with oil return pipe II 8; Oil inlet I4, oil inlet III9, oil return pipe III10 and electromagnetic valve 15 are communicated with auxiliary oil pipe between the four-way cock 12; Oil inlet II 5, oil inlet IV 11 and electromagnetic valve 15 are communicated with auxiliary oil pipe between the triple valve 13.
Multiway valve 16 is connected with the main oil feed line of fork truck, and two interfaces on it are one group, and hydraulic oil one-in-and-one-out on every group two interfaces forms pair relationhip during work.When pipeline connected, oil return pipe II 8, oil inlet III9 were connected on the group interface of pairing; Oil return pipe III10, oil inlet IV 11 are connected on the group interface of pairing.
When the pallet fork sidesway was done, electromagnetic valve 15 was closed, and hydraulic oil only flows on the interface of multiway valve 16 connection oil return pipe III10, oil inlet IV 11.Hydraulic oil enters from oil inlet IV 11, and triple valve 13 backs of flowing through flow into oil inlet II 5, and hydraulic oil enters in the oil cylinder II 2 from the oil inlet of oil cylinder II 2, and the piston of oil cylinder II 2 is protruding at this moment.The hydraulic oil that flows out from the oil outlet of oil cylinder II 2 flows to the oil outlet of oil cylinder I 1 through auxiliary oil pipe, and the piston that hydraulic oil enters oil cylinder I 1 back oil cylinder I 1 inwardly shrinks.The oil inlet place of oil cylinder I 1, hydraulic oil flows to four-way cock 12, flows back to multiway valve 16 through oil return pipe III10 through oil inlet I 4.The pallet fork that is installed in like this on oil cylinder I1, the oil cylinder II 2 just begins to move to a side, and the distance between the pallet fork is constant.
When pallet fork sidesway direction was opposite, electromagnetic valve 15 was closed, and hydraulic oil only flows on the interface of multiway valve 16 connection oil return pipe III10, oil inlet IV 11.Hydraulic oil flows to from oil return pipe III10, flows to oil inlet I 4 through four-way cock 12.Hydraulic oil flows to oil cylinder I 1 from the oil inlet of oil cylinder I 1, and the piston of oil cylinder I 1 is protruding.The hydraulic oil that flows out at the oil outlet of oil cylinder I 1 flows to the oil outlet of oil cylinder II 2 through auxiliary oil pipe, and oil cylinder II 2 pistons inwardly shrink.The hydraulic oil flow oil inlet II 5 that oil cylinder II 2 oil inlets flow out, the triple valve 13 of flowing through are after oil inlet IV 11 flows back to multiway valve 16.The pallet fork that is installed in like this on oil cylinder I 1, the oil cylinder II2 just begins to move to oppositely directed direction, and the distance between the pallet fork is constant.
When pallet fork closed up, electromagnetic valve 15 was opened, and hydraulic oil only flows on the interface of multiway valve 16 connection oil return pipe II 8, oil inlet III9.Hydraulic oil enters from oil return pipe II8, and the oil return pipe I 6 back hydraulic oil of flowing through flow in oil cylinder I 1, the oil cylinder II 2 from the oil outlet of oil cylinder I 1, oil cylinder II 2 respectively.The piston of oil cylinder I 1 inwardly shrinks, the piston of oil cylinder II 2 inwardly shrinks.The hydraulic oil that flows out from oil cylinder I 1 oil inlet flows into oil inlet I4, flows to oil inlet III9 behind the four-way cock 12 of flowing through, and flows back to multiway valve 16 at last.The hydraulic oil that flows out from oil cylinder II 2 oil inlets flows into oil inlet II 5, the electromagnetic valve 15 of flowing through behind the triple valve 13 of flowing through, and the oil inlet III9 that flows through again flows back to multiway valve 16 at last.The pallet fork that is installed in like this on oil cylinder I 1, the oil cylinder II 2 just begins to move in opposite directions, and the distance between the pallet fork is dwindled.
When pallet fork separated, electromagnetic valve 15 was opened, and hydraulic oil only flows on the interface of multiway valve 16 connection oil return pipe II8, oil inlet III9.Hydraulic oil enters from oil inlet III9, and the four-way cock 12 back hydraulic pressure oil content two-way of flowing through flow, and one road oil inlet I 4 that flows through enters oil cylinder I 1, and the piston of oil cylinder I 1 is protruding, the hydraulic oil flow oil inlet and oil return pipe I 6 that flows out from the oil outlet of oil cylinder I 1; Flowing through behind the electromagnetic valve 15 in another road, flows to oil inlet II 5 through triple valve 13, and hydraulic oil enters in the oil cylinder II 2 from oil inlet, and the piston of oil cylinder II 2 is protruding, the hydraulic oil flow oil inlet and oil return pipe I 6 that flows out from the oil outlet of oil cylinder II 2.The hydraulic oil flow that flows to oil return pipe I 6 enters in the multiway valve 16 behind oil return pipe II 8.The pallet fork that is installed in like this on oil cylinder I 1, the oil cylinder II 2 just begins oppositely to move, and the distance between the pallet fork increases.
During single pallet fork sidesway, electromagnetic valve 15 is closed, and hydraulic oil only flows on multiway valve 16 connects the interface of oil return pipe II 8, oil inlet III9.Hydraulic oil flows to from oil inlet III9, oil inlet I 4 flows through behind four-way cock 12, hydraulic oil enters in the oil cylinder I 1 from the oil inlet of oil cylinder I 1, piston on the oil cylinder I 1 is protruding, hydraulic oil flow oil inlet and oil return pipe I 6 from oil cylinder I 1 oil outlet flows out flows back to behind oil return pipe II8 in the multiway valve 16.Pallet fork on the installation oil cylinder I 1 is away from the pallet fork of installing on the oil cylinder II 2 like this, and the distance between the pallet fork increases.
During the reverse sidesway of single pallet fork, electromagnetic valve 15 is closed, and hydraulic oil only flows on multiway valve 16 connects the interface of oil return pipe II 8, oil inlet III9.Hydraulic oil flows to from oil return pipe II 8, enters in the oil cylinder I 1 from oil cylinder I 1 oil outlet through oil return pipe I 6, and the piston on the oil cylinder I 1 inwardly shrinks.Hydraulic oil flows out from the oil inlet of oil cylinder I 1, flows to four-way cock 12 through oil inlet I 4, flows back to multiway valve 16 through oil inlet III9 again.The close pallet fork of installing on the oil cylinder II 2 of pallet fork on the oil cylinder I 1 is installed like this, and the distance between the pallet fork is dwindled.
In sum, the fork truck of this pallet fork sidesway roll-setting gear is installed is realized the two-way roll adjustment function of pallet fork, the unidirectional roll adjustment function of pallet fork, pallet fork sidesway function, and overlap the basis of oil feed line based on two oil cylinders and.Therefore than prior art, the pallet fork sidesway roll-setting gear of this fork truck has diverse in function, simple in structure, advantage that productive costs is low.
